GOP Builds War Room to Battle Democrats at Denver Convention

 
DENVER — Matt Sorensen and Kim Crane journeyed about eight hours from Salt Lake City to show their support for Republican John McCain at the Democratic National Convention in Denver. Since Saturday, they have been walking around with signs praising McCain’s experience and leadership and ones disparaging Barack Obama. One of the ones most often flashed about reads: “NObama.” “We’re showing the people of Colorado and America that not all young people suppport Obama,” Sorensen, who is 25, said. “It’s a great place to be to show the enthusiasm of the Republican Party over here,” Crane said. Sorensen and Crane are among the more than 50 volunteers working at the 24-hour GOP media center less than a mile from the convention hall. Some of the volunteers have come as far away as Dallas, Nebraska and North Carolina, officials said. About two dozen staffers work the “war room,” which is located in a two-story office building, ...
